The Betfair Exchange: A Revolutionary Approach to Betting

The landscape of sports betting has been dramatically reshaped by innovative platforms, and among the most transformative is Betfair. For many, the introduction of the betfair exchange revolutionized how wagers are placed and managed. Unlike traditional bookmakers where you bet against the house, the Betfair Exchange allows users to bet against each other, creating a more dynamic and often more favorable betting environment. This peer-to-peer model opens up a world of possibilities for both casual bettors and seasoned professionals alike.

At its core, the Betfair Exchange operates on the principle of a marketplace. Users can choose to ‘back’ a selection (betting that it will win) or ‘lay’ a selection (betting that it will not win). This ability to lay offers a unique strategic advantage, allowing you to essentially act as a bookmaker yourself. The odds are determined by supply and demand, meaning that as more people back or lay a particular outcome, the odds fluctuate accordingly. This constant movement ensures that there are often opportunities to find value that might not be available through conventional channels.

Benefits of Using the Betfair Exchange

One of the most significant advantages of the Betfair Exchange is the potential for superior odds. Because you are betting against other users, the odds are often more generous than those offered by traditional bookmakers. This is further enhanced by Betfair’s commission structure, which is applied only to net winnings within a market. For many, this translates into better returns on their successful bets.

Another key benefit is the ability to trade out of positions. This means you can lock in a profit or cut your losses before an event has even finished. For example, if you back a team to win and they take an early lead, you might be able to lay them at shorter odds to guarantee a profit, regardless of the final score. This dynamic trading capability is a hallmark of the exchange model and sets it apart from standard betting.
